It can be challenging to detect AI-generated content, but there are a few methods that can help you identify it. Some strategies include:
1. Look for inconsistencies in writing style or language. AI-generated content may lack the personal touch or individuality that human-generated content often has.
2. Use tools or software designed to detect AI-generated content, such as plagiarism checkers or AI recognition software.
3. Check for any unusual patterns or repetitions in the content, which could be a sign of automation.
4. Evaluate the complexity and depth of the content. AI-generated content may be more shallow or lack the nuanced understanding that human-generated content often demonstrates.
5. Be wary of content that seems too good to be true or too perfect, as AI may struggle to replicate the imperfections and idiosyncrasies of human writing.
Ultimately, the best approach is to exercise critical thinking and skepticism when consuming online content, and to verify the information from multiple credible sources if you have any doubts about its authenticity.
